
Why Hokkaido?
1. Cool Temperatures
Hokkaido, Japan’s northern-most island. In contrast to other regions of Asia and the rest of Japan, Hokkaido’s relatively cool, dry summers and vast areas of land make for the perfect golfing environment!
The best season for golf in Hokkaido starts in May and lasts until October. The climate of Hokkaido is cooler and less humid compared to other regions in Japan; the average summer temperature in Sapporo is typically 4 to 5 degrees Celsius lower than that of Tokyo or Osaka. Hokkaido’s cool summer temperatures definitely make for a perfect round!




2. Easy and Comfortable Access
There are many golf courses located around New Chitose Airport, Hokkaido’s main hub airport; approximately 30 of Hokkaido’s golf resorts are located within an hour’s drive from New Chitose Airport.
There are also a wide range of golf courses across Hokkaido, varying from hilly, seaside and riverside courses. Expressways provide direct links between the airport and many of Hokkaido’s golf courses, providing easy and comfortable access by rental car or taxi. All together the island boasts 150 golf courses to choose from; another great reason to choose Hokkaido as your new favorite golfing destination!
